ABSTRACT:
An inductor is developed on an electronic circuit board by forming plural parallel series of holes and plating a conductor pattern on both sides of the board in association with the holes. The holes are plated through with conductive material and are electrically connected by connective segments from the conductive pattern in the form of elongated straps. Each strap extends between a hole in a first series of holes to a hole in the second series of holes. The straps are arranged to produce a conductive pattern in a flattened generally helical form. The holes are drilled oversized so that, after plating, the remaining opening corresponds to a standard lead diameter. Connections may be made between a selected number of turns of the coil by inserting the leads of a circuit component in holes corresponding to the proper number of turns. The holes may be alternately staggered in relation to the control axis of the coil to maximize the number of turns in the coil for a given surface area of electronic circuit board.
